引言
随着互联网技术的飞速发展,TCP/IP协议作为互联网通信的基础,已经成为现代网络通信不可或缺的一部分。然而,TCP/IP协议在设计和实现过程中存在一些安全漏洞,这些漏洞可能被恶意攻击者利用,对网络信息安全构成严重威胁。本文将深入探讨TCP/IP安全漏洞,并提出相应的防御措施,以帮助读者筑牢网络防线,守护信息安全。
一、TCP/IP安全漏洞概述
1.1 概念
TCP/IP安全漏洞是指在TCP/IP协议族中存在的可以被攻击者利用的安全缺陷,这些缺陷可能导致信息泄露、数据篡改、拒绝服务攻击等问题。
1.2 常见漏洞
- SYN洪水攻击:攻击者通过发送大量伪造的SYN请求,消耗服务器资源,导致合法用户无法正常访问。
- IP欺骗:攻击者伪造IP地址,欺骗目标主机或网络,实现数据窃取或破坏。
- DNS欺骗:攻击者篡改DNS解析结果,将用户引导到恶意网站。
- 数据包重放攻击:攻击者捕获合法数据包,重新发送,实现信息篡改或伪造身份。
- TCP会话劫持:攻击者劫持TCP会话,窃取或篡改传输数据。
二、TCP/IP安全漏洞防御措施
2.1 防火墙策略
- 访问控制:根据网络需求,设置合理的访问控制策略,限制非法访问。
- 端口过滤:关闭不必要的端口,减少攻击面。
- 数据包过滤:对进出数据包进行过滤,识别并阻止恶意数据包。
2.2 防病毒和入侵检测系统
- 安装防病毒软件:定期更新病毒库,防止病毒感染。
- 入侵检测系统:实时监控网络流量,发现异常行为并及时报警。
2.3 安全协议
- 使用SSL/TLS:在传输层使用加密协议,保护数据传输安全。
- SSH:使用SSH协议进行远程登录,防止中间人攻击。
2.4 安全配置
- 关闭不必要的服务:关闭不必要的网络服务,减少攻击面。
- 更新系统软件:定期更新操作系统和应用程序,修复已知漏洞。
三、案例分析
3.1 案例一:SYN洪水攻击
攻击过程:攻击者发送大量伪造的SYN请求,消耗服务器资源。
防御措施:
- SYN cookies:服务器不再为每个SYN请求分配资源,而是使用SYN cookies。
- 限制SYN请求速率:限制每个IP地址的SYN请求速率。
3.2 案例二:IP欺骗
攻击过程:攻击者伪造IP地址,欺骗目标主机或网络。
防御措施:
- IP地址绑定:将IP地址与MAC地址绑定,防止IP欺骗。
- 使用VPN:使用VPN技术,实现安全远程访问。
四、总结
TCP/IP安全漏洞是网络信息安全的重要威胁,了解并掌握相关防御措施对于筑牢网络防线、守护信息安全具有重要意义。本文通过对TCP/IP安全漏洞的解析,提出了相应的防御措施,希望对读者有所帮助。在实际应用中,应根据具体情况进行综合防御,确保网络信息安全。
